162 | Helping Hoteliers Make Better Tech Decisions with Jordan Hollander

Jordan Hollander is the co-founder of Hotel Tech Report, the premier global research platform for hotel technology. He was previously on the Global Partnerships team at Starwood Hotels & Resorts. Prior to his work with SPG, Jordan was Director of Business Development at MetWest Terra Hospitality and Research Associate at Sapience Investments where he covered consumer and technology stocks. Jordan received his MBA from Northwestern’s Kellogg School of Management where he was both a Zell Scholar and Pritzker Group Venture Fellow. He holds a bachelors degree in both Philosophy and Political Science in from Williams College.

About Hotel Tech Report:
More than 45,000 hoteliers in over 50 countries have used HotelTechReport.com to research and vet technology products for their properties. The firm works closely with 350+ hotel technology partners around the world to leverage the power of transparency by collecting unbiased feedback from authenticated product users to help hoteliers make better technology decisions for their businesses.

In This Episode, Jordan Reveals:

  • How hotels can protect themselves from disruptors
  • Why any good hotel tech sales rep should help you compare their product with the competition
  • Why your hotel should never buy closed ecosystem technologies
  • How to quickly research and pitch technology products to property owners
  • How to identify hotel technology vendors that will be true partners after the sale
